Transaction 80af40fa64fe79557a01910004c2edd2609bf20f74d34900019322edaa5eb851

5 Input
2 Outputs
  • 80af40fa64fe79557a01910004c2edd2609bf20f74d34900019322edaa5eb851:0
  • value  200000000
    address  3LHi1sJhHpr632UqA79GsA2pkbteRgFk68
  • 80af40fa64fe79557a01910004c2edd2609bf20f74d34900019322edaa5eb851:1
  • value  77473721
    address  bc1qhtlpzdam2d4k0h99f9tg7cn8tmwp0y34h7uaaa